Some bromine compounds are covered specifically under Hazardous Materials Regulations. Other compounds may usually be shipped under the classification of chemicals, not otherwise indexed by name, without special requirements unless from their nature they would fall under a category such as combustible liquid, compressed gas, corrosive liquid (or solid), disinfectant liquid (or solid), dmg, dye intermediate (liquid), fire extinguisher, flammable gas (liquid or solid), insecticide, medicine, oxidizer or oxidizing material, poisonous liquid (gas or solid), solvent, or tear gas. Specific provisions apply to each of these categories and appropriate packaging and labeling are required. [Pg.302]

Mercury chloride (mercuric chloride, CAS no. 7487-94-7) was once a classical disinfectant, but has fallen into disuse because of its high toxicity and sensitization index. It is a caustic compound and therefore also a potent skin irritant (erythema, follicular pustules and papules). The patch-test concentration is 1% pet. Allergic reactions do occur. [Pg.468]
